Transaction 33296398264ff23abb523974bc486ac90b1795f404e792306ace9ac7c4f3aa8d
1 Input
1 Output
-
33296398264ff23abb523974bc486ac90b1795f404e792306ace9ac7c4f3aa8d:0
- value
- 499010
- script pubkey
- OP_0 OP_PUSHBYTES_20 90a94834c63e271fd14ddbc8678fae8b78b36170
- address
- bc1qjz55sdxx8cn3l52dm0yx0raw3dutxctsny9rw6